## Vendor Note: Nightly Search Reindex

The nightly reindex of the Lanternfish search cluster is run by our vendor, Ostermark Data Services, under the Sablewood contract. It kicks off after the catalog export completes and usually finishes before 04:00. As a contractor, you should not trigger or cancel reindex jobs yourself; Ostermark monitors the pipeline and owns remediation. If you notice stale search results lasting past mid-morning, flag it rather than retrying. Their operations desk can be reached here.

escalation mailbox, kaweg-kahif: druwyn.sordor@nelvroworks.corp

Briefing — Leadership Review: Revised Commission Scheme, Varden Instruments

Proposal: replace flat 4% commission with tiered structure — 3% to target, 6% above, capped at 150% of plan. Modelled cost neutral at current attainment; pays out more to top quartile. Risks: sandbagging at tier boundaries, mid-year churn among low performers. Rollout targeted for next fiscal year, pilot in the Northfield region first. Approval sought today. The pilot's scope reflects the plan stated below.

management briefing: The southern region missed its Isteth quota by 39.8 percent last quarter. Pelwynox Foods plans to lower the Druys list price by 37.0 percent in November. The pricing group signed off on a budget of $192.8 million for Project Eliiel. The renewal with Ulaixox Partners closes at $154.0 million a year, 46.5 percent below the last contract.

**Handover — Quillpress rendering**

For the sync: template render p95 dropped from 410ms to 140ms after enabling compiled-template caching and trimming partial lookups. Remaining hotspot is the invoice layout; loop unrolling there is half-done, branch is pushed. Don't bump cache TTL past an hour until eviction metrics stabilize. Watch memory on the smaller Kestrel pods. Current production settings are as follows.

settings of bajof-yagag:
[quenael]
port = 5672
region = west-2
host = quenael.qirvanworks.corp
timeout_ms = 1500
retries = 2

## Tuning

Gating for Bramblefort canaries is intentionally conservative: a canary only advances when error-rate, latency, and saturation checks all pass for the full observation window. Loosening any single threshold without adjusting the window invites false promotions, so change them together and note it in the sync minutes. The current gating constants are listed here.

tuning table, kagag-yahip:
RATE_LIMITS = {
    "druath": 1,
    "wenwyn": 5,
    "ulaael": 2,
    "holath": 5,
}